# Backend engineering task ### Intro The repository contains a bare setup for a REST API to place orders via a `POST - /orders` request, it can be found in [./app/api.py](./app/api.py). Additionally, it contains [a building block](./app/stock_exchange.py) that symbolizes placing an order at the stock exchange. The folder [tests](./tests) contains the setup for tests with the framework pytest. The challenge in this repository is a simplified version of what we are dealing with at lemon.markets 🍋. ## Your task We would like you to finalize the missing parts in this repository so that the following requirements are fulfilled: 1. A valid request to `POST /orders` should result in the order being stored in a database of your choice. 2. The created order should be placed at the stock exchange (use the method `place_order` provided in stock_exchange.py). 3. The endpoint should return a status code of 201 and the created order details, provided that the order has been saved in the database **AND** it is guaranteed that the order **will** be placed on the stock exchange. 4. In the case of an error in the endpoint, it should return the status code 500 and the body `{"message": "Internal server error while placing the order"}` 5. The API should be highly scalable and reliable. The reliability of the provided stock exchange should not impact the reliability of the `POST /orders` endpoint Additionally, please add some tests and document how you would test the application as a whole and its pieces.
